Chalet Style Arts-and-Crafts House...

This inspiring residence was designed by the renowned architect, Samuel Maclure in 1900. Beautifully situated on a high point of Terrace Avenue, a quaint country-like lane in the Rockland area being only a short distance from downtown Victoria. Marvellous easterly views to Oak Bay, the ocean, islands and mountains. The residence of 420 square metres (4521 square feet) is one of Maclure's more interesting designs, full cross-axial plan featuring a balconied two-storey entrance hall with fireplace and grand staircase. Also featuring beamed ceilings, cedar paneling and built-ins, balconies and porches. Set in an attractive property of 1203 square metres (12,948 square feet) with rock outcroppings and sloping eastward to a level area, there is also a separate suite accommodation on the lower level. The Heritage Designated home retains its original charm and character however, it is in need of interior updating and decorating - the expense would certainly be justified !
